Y133 MBV is a 2001 Hyundai Trajet in Silver with a 2,656c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 78.6%.
Across all 2001 Hyundai Trajet models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.6% with a typical mileage of 79,196 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Hyundai Trajet f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 8,617 recorded failures. If you're considering buying Y133 MBV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Hyundai Trajet typ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 25 years old, this Hyundai Trajet is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
